1. RocketDock

It would be illegal for us to talk about Windows 10 app docks without mentioning RocketDock which happens to be one of the most popular services out there. It was first developed all the way back in 2005 with the intention of bringing a Mac-like feel too sloppy old Windows but has soon evolved into a highly customizable dock for your apps. You can customize the animations when you hover over the apps and even when you click them. Adding shortcuts is as easy as dragging a file or a folder to the dock.

It doesn’t work well with a few apps and it also doesn’t display the apps that you launch from the Start Menu in the dock. However, with powerful features such as being able to change the icons, text, animations, and create sophisticated shortcuts is what makes RocketDock one of the best Windows 10 app docks of all time. 2. ObjectDock

Up next on our list of the best Windows 10 app docks is ObjectDock. It is best suited for all the multitaskers out there who believe in organizing their workspaces up and keeping folders within folders. With ObjectDock, you get not one but two docks. Your main app dock is always accessible at the bottom of your screen but you also get access to a tabbed dock to which you can add shortcuts and other files that you access a little less frequently.

ObjectDock also has the nifty ability to show folders within a folder that you’ve pinned to the dock when you hover your mouse over it. This is extremely time-saving and is also very convenient. There are plenty of other features that make ObjectDock one of the best Windows 10 app docks available out there. That said, the app isn’t free although you can try it for 30 days on a trial basis and choose to buy it if you really end up liking it for just $4.99. 3. NexusDock

Next up is an app dock that has personally been my favorite one to use. NexusDock brings to the board more features than most other app docks that you can download and use. It also does this while maintaining a very sleek user interface, almost reminiscent of macOS. You can obviously still go Frankenstein and modify the living hell out of your dock to make it look exactly like you want to. NexusDock also has some tricks up its sleeve. It features a fully functional recycle bin that you can physically drop files and folder into.

You can also enable a tiny CPU, GPU, and RAM monitoring indicator in the dock which eliminates the need for you to ever launch Task Manager again. There are various other features that you can use for free in NexusDock. There is indeed a premium variant that you can purchase and that will give you access to a couple more features as well as the privilege of creating unlimited docks. 4. CircleDock

In case you just aren’t attracted to rectangular docks that take up unnecessary space on your desktop, this one is for you. CircleDock like its name implies is an app dock that is circular in shape. The advantage of having a circular app dock instead of a traditional one is speed and minimalism. You can add more apps in a smaller area and will also have to do less mouse maneuvering to get to the app that you need to launch.

You can add as many apps and folders as you wish to the dock using its sub-dock functionality. It is an incredibly simple and no BS app that just works as it is advertised. Unfortunately, CircleDock has been out of development for over a decade and the only official version you can get your hands on is one from 2008. 5. Appetizer

Next on our list of some of the best Windows 10 app docks to try out in 2021, we have Appetizer. Keeping the clever name aside, Appetizer is an incredibly simple app dock that just works. It hasn’t been updated since the days of Windows Vista but it, fortunately, works without any issues on the latest Windows 10 machines. You can customize it to look a bit more modern and we recommend you do that since the default skin that comes with the app is too 2000-like.

The great thing about Appetizer is the fact that it allows you to automatically import all of your files and folders from your Start Menu and Taskbar when you first set the app up. This saves a whole bunch of time and we genuinely think is a feature that all app docks should adopt. 6. RK Launcher

Yet another way to add custom icons to your desktop in a fancy way is by using RK Launcher. It is a free app dock application that is quite a bit customizable for everyone’s liking. You can add apps as well as folders to the dock. You can choose any edge of your screen to stick the app dock at. Just like most other app docks on this list, RK Launcher allows for a fair bit of customization when it comes to app icons and effects, just don’t expect too much out of it.

7. Sliderdock

Ending our list of some of the best Windows 10 app docks to use in 2021, we have a slightly unconventional means of launching apps. Instead of being a traditional app dock that takes the form of a rectangle at a specific corner of your screen, Sliderdock extends its usability by instead acting as an app carousel. It is quite similar in functionality to CircleDock. You can add several pages of apps and folders and can switch between them using intuitive gestures.

You can customize just about everything in Sliderdock, including the app and folder icons, as well as the general theme. It is quite outdated when compared to some of the other app dock applications on this list, but nonetheless a really solid option for those looking for a different way to sort their apps and folders.
